| #ifndef _OS_SMART_POINTER_H |
| #define _OS_SMART_POINTER_H |
| |
| #include "os_object_base.h" |
| |
| namespace os { |
| |
| template<class T> |
| struct smart_ptr { |
| smart_ptr() : pointer(nullptr) {} |
| |
| explicit smart_ptr(T *&p) : pointer(p) { |
| if (pointer) { |
| _retain(pointer); |
| } |
| } |
| |
| smart_ptr(smart_ptr const &rhs) : pointer(rhs.pointer) { |
| if (pointer) { |
| _retain(pointer); |
| } |
| } |
| |
| smart_ptr & operator=(T *&rhs) { |
| smart_ptr(rhs).swap(*this); |
| return *this; |
| } |
| |
| smart_ptr & operator=(smart_ptr &rhs) { |
| smart_ptr(rhs).swap(*this); |
| return *this; |
| } |
| |
| ~smart_ptr() { |
| if (pointer) { |
| _release(pointer); |
| } |
| } |
| |
| void reset() { |
| smart_ptr().swap(*this); |
| } |
| |
| T *get() const { |
| return pointer; |
| } |
| |
| T ** get_for_out_param() { |
| reset(); |
| return &pointer; |
| } |
| |
| T * operator->() const { |
| return pointer; |
| } |
| |
| explicit |
| operator bool() const { |
| return pointer != nullptr; |
| } |
| |
| inline void |
| swap(smart_ptr &p) { |
| T *temp = pointer; |
| pointer = p.pointer; |
| p.pointer = temp; |
| } |
| |
| static inline void |
| _retain(T *obj) { |
| obj->retain(); |
| } |
| |
| static inline void |
| _release(T *obj) { |
| obj->release(); |
| } |
| |
| static inline T * |
| _alloc() { |
| return new T; |
| } |
| |
| T *pointer; |
| }; |
| } // namespace os |
| |
| #endif /* _OS_SMART_POINTER_H */ |
